simon-svn: halibut: ben
tartarus-commits at lists.tartarus.org
tartarus-commits at lists.tartarus.org
Mon May 8 23:54:21 BST 2006
SVN root: svn://ixion.tartarus.org/main
Changes by: ben
Revision: 6667
Date: 2006-05-08 23:54:19 +0100 (Mon, 08 May 2006)
Log message (8 lines):
Add font-selection mechanism to the paper backend. Since we have no way to
load font metrics dynamically, we're restricted to the fonts whose metrics
are compiled into Halibut. Font structures aren't reused when the same
font is specified twice, nor are unused fonts removed from the output.
Finally, the default configuration overflows lines in the manual, but this
would need a change to Halibut's grammar to fix.
Still, what's there works.
Modified files:
U halibut/bk_paper.c
U halibut/doc/index.but
U halibut/doc/output.but
U halibut/error.c
U halibut/halibut.h
Links:
http://www.tartarus.org/~simon-anonsvn/viewcvs.cgi?rev=6667&view=rev
http://www.tartarus.org/~simon-anonsvn/viewcvs.cgi/halibut/bk_paper.c?rev=6667&r1=6666&r2=6667
http://www.tartarus.org/~simon-anonsvn/viewcvs.cgi/halibut/doc/index.but?rev=6667&r1=6666&r2=6667
http://www.tartarus.org/~simon-anonsvn/viewcvs.cgi/halibut/doc/output.but?rev=6667&r1=6666&r2=6667
http://www.tartarus.org/~simon-anonsvn/viewcvs.cgi/halibut/error.c?rev=6667&r1=6666&r2=6667
http://www.tartarus.org/~simon-anonsvn/viewcvs.cgi/halibut/halibut.h?rev=6667&r1=6666&r2=6667
More information about the tartarus-commits
mailing list